
Continental stops production in some factories
Tyre maker and automotive technology company Continental has ceased production in some of its plants until further notice. It informed the Frankfurt Stock Exchange of measures put in place to adjust production around the world in response to the spread of the coronavirus and the effect of this upon vehicle production. Continental confirmed that its adjustments include complete production stops in some cases.

Michelin temporarily closes some European factories, car tyre demand down 9%
Michelin has confirmed that it has decided to close its tyre production facilities “located in the European countries most affected” countries for at least one week. Tyres & Accessories understands this means Michelin’s factories in Italy (Cuneo and Alessandria), Spain (Lasarte, Vitoria, Aranda de Duero and Valladolid) and France (Cataroux, Les Gravanches, Le Puy-en-Velay, Roanne, Bourges, Montceau, Cholet, La Roche-sur-Yon, Golbey, Avallon, Montagny, Vannes, Joué-Lès-Tours and Troyes

CSG renews two-year tyre contract with Bandvulc
Waste management group, CSG, has committed to a further two years with Bandvulc, the retread subsidiary of Continental. The decision takes the tyre management contract between the two companies into its seventh year, at a time when fleet numbers across CSG and sister company J&G have risen to close to 150 vehicles.

Hillhead 2020 postponed until 22-24 June 2021
Hillhead 2020 is postponed until 22-24 June 2021. The biannual show for the quarrying, construction, and recycling industries had been due to take place at Hillhead Quarry in Buxton, Derbyshire in June, but has been put back a year in light of the COVID-19 pandemic. This in turn has led the organiser to put back its complementary biannual show, Peterbrough’s Plantworx 2021, until June 2022.

Michelin wins back fuel tanker fleet policy within two years
Newton Abbot-based heating oil and fuel specialist Heltor has returned to a full Michelin tyre policy across its fleet of more than 50 commercial vehicles. Michelin states that the move comes less than two years after switching to a competing premium tyre brand. Following the move, Heltor closely monitored the performance of the new tyres against existing Michelin fitments within the fleet and was able to track the precise tyre cost per kilometre between the two brands.

First Line introduces new water pump
First Line has recently introduced a replacement water pump with an electric valve to accommodate a range of VAG vehicles equipped with stop/start technology that have this specialised component fitted as standard. The pump, with the First Line reference FWP2352V, fits Audi A1, A3, A4, A5 and Q3, Seat Leon, Škoda Octavia, VW Passat, Golf, Tiguan and Transporter 1.6TD and 2.0TD 2012 applications.

Koelnmesse postpones The Tire Cologne until 2021
Koelnmesse has postponed The Tire Cologne 2020. The organiser of the largest tyre business show in the world came to the decision following what it calls “an in-depth consultation.” The postponement was made in agreement with the German Tyre Retail and Vulcanisation Trade Association (BRV), Koelnmesse’s partner for the event. Originally scheduled for 9-12 June 2020, the show is to be rearranged for 18-20 May, 2021.
